Pop the vertex with the minimum distance from the priority queue (at first the popped vertex = source).Push the source vertex in a min-priority queue in the form (distance, vertex), as the comparison in the min-priority queue will be according to vertices distances.Ini dia contoh-contohnya: Menentukan bilangan ganjil atau genap. Fungsi flowchart pada pemrograman adalah untuk memudahkan programmer ketika merancang sebuah program komputer. Set all vertices distances = infinity except for the source vertex, set the source distance = 0. Berikut ini adalah beberapa contoh dari algoritma flowchart.
![contoh algoritma pemrograman if contoh algoritma pemrograman if](https://3.bp.blogspot.com/-o4ZCa6bwvD4/WQIL-jGhKBI/AAAAAAAAAHs/Ln2y-SHj4lot0fq6mbOnQ-sIbRbxe93LACLcB/s1600/simbol.png)
In the diagram on the right, the weight for each edge is written in gray. Weighted edges that connect two nodes: (u,v) denotes an edge, and w(u,v)denotes its weight. Home algoritma dan pemrograman soal latihan uts algoritma pemrograman. Bagian 1 tipe data variabel konstanta assignment bagian 2 operator dan runutan bagian 3 percabangan if. Brute force divide and conquer diberikan sebuah larik array integer dengan n elemen. Vertices, or nodes, denoted in the algorithm by v or u. Lalu seperti apa contoh algoritma pemrograman dasar yang wajib anda kuasai. The algorithm creates a tree of shortest paths from the starting vertex, the source, to all other points in the graph.ĭijkstra’s algorithm finds a shortest path tree from a single source node, by building a set of nodes that have minimum distance from the source. Public static void main(final String args) Mengenkripsi dan mendekripsi aliran byte dengan beberapa penyedia kunci masterĬontoh berikut menunjukkan kepada Anda cara menggunakanAWS Encryption SDKdengan lebih dari satu penyedia kunci utama.Dijkstra's algorithm (or Dijkstra's Shortest Path First algorithm, SPF algorithm) is an algorithm for finding the shortest paths between nodes in a graph, which may represent, for example, road networks. Suhu dalam besaran Reamur dan Farenheit akan ditampilkan. Untuk melakukan konversi suhu dari celcius ke Farenheit digunakan rumus berikut : F 9/5 C + 3. Private static final byte EXAMPLE_DATA = "Hello World".getBytes(StandardCharsets.UTF_8) Inputkan besaran suhu dalam celcius (satuan celcius) Untuk melakukan konversi suhu dari celcius ke Reamur digunakan rumus : R 4/5 C. Variabel pointer berisi suatu alamat (alokasi memory). Suatu pointer dimaksudkan untuk menunjukan ke suatu alamat memori sehingga alamat dari suatu variabel dapat diketahui dengan mudah. * Key ARN: For help finding the Amazon Resource Name (ARN) of your &KMS key, see 'Finding the key ID and key ARN' at Jelaskan yang dimaksud dengan Pointer Pointer adalah sebuah variabel yang berisi alamat lain. * Encrypts and then decrypts data using an &KMS key. Sebelum aplikasi Anda mengembalikan plaintext, verifikasi bahwaAWS KMS keyID dan konteks enkripsi dalam pesan terenkripsi adalah yang Anda harapkan.
![contoh algoritma pemrograman if contoh algoritma pemrograman if](https://3.bp.blogspot.com/-XK1H_4POJiI/UlASPUAGPUI/AAAAAAAAQFg/jA7fJSFlf3Y/s1600/Algoritma+dan+Pemrograman+Rinaldi+Munir.jpg)
Ketika Anda menelepon getResultpada CryptoResultobjek, mengembalikan versi string basis-64-dikodekan dari pesan terenkripsibahwa Anda dapat lulus ke decryptData()metode.ĭemikian pula, ketika Anda menelepon decryptData(), yang CryptoResultobjek itu kembali berisi pesan plaintext danAWS KMS keyID. Ketika Anda memanggil encryptData()metode, ia mengembalikan sebuah pesan terenkripsi( CryptoResult) yang mencakup ciphertext, kunci data terenkripsi, dan konteks enkripsi. Untuk informasi tentang ID untukAWS KMSkunci, lihat Pengidentifikasi kuncidi dalam AWS Key Management ServicePanduan Pengembang.
![contoh algoritma pemrograman if contoh algoritma pemrograman if](http://3.bp.blogspot.com/_BYILVBKey0c/TS82UBoYOYI/AAAAAAAAAQM/gT2R8jlxxTE/w1200-h630-p-k-no-nu/Picture1.jpg)
Dalam kasus ini, karena keyArndigunakan untuk mengenkripsi dan mendekripsi, nilainya harus menjadi ARN kunci. Saat mendekripsi, itu membutuhkan ARN kunci. Saat mengenkripsi, KmsMasterKeyProvider buildStrict()Metode mengambil ID kunci, ARN kunci, nama alias, atau ARN alias. Sebelum menggunakan string, mengubahnya menjadi array byte.Ĭontoh ini menggunakanAWS KMS keysebagai kunci pembungkus.
![contoh algoritma pemrograman if contoh algoritma pemrograman if](https://image2.slideserve.com/5067711/diagram-flowchart-repeat-until-l.jpg)
Syntax dari perintah if adalah if kondisi: // kode pada blok dijalankan bila kondisi True Jalankan contoh berikut untuk lebih memahami mekanisme kerja perintah if. Bentuk ini kita gunakan bila kita hanya perlu menjalankan satu blok kode berdasarkan kondisi tertentu. Aliran byte dengan beberapa penyedia kunci utamaĬontoh berikut menunjukkan kepada Anda cara menggunakanAWS Encryption SDK for Javamengenkripsi dan mendekripsi string. Bentuk paling sederhana adalah menggunakan perintah if saja.